Some on this list already know about the discussions regarding the new high voltage power lines that are proposed for Dane County. For those not aware, several state trails are possible corridors. Other possible locations are along the Beltline, but through the Arboretum, and south of Madison through rural areas.

If you are interested in learning more, there is an article in today's State Journal that lists all the public meetings:

I got a notice of the May 23 & 25 meetings (not sure if because of my elected position or as a Bike Fed employee.) Anyone can come to those meetings, and they will be the first opportunity to see the proposed routes. There will be more public open houses in June around Madison, Fitchburg, Verona, Stoughton, and Oregon.
